Tech Jobs in Birmingham, AL
21,730 open positions · Updated daily
Birmingham’s tech scene is booming thanks to a mix of established manufacturers, healthcare innovators, and a growing startup ecosystem. The city’s proximity to Atlanta and the presence of research hubs like the University of Alabama at Birmingham fuel talent pipelines. Companies like Jabil, GE Healthcare, and Lattice Semiconductor offer high‑pay roles, while local incubators such as 5B Hub and the Birmingham Economic Development Corporation support new ventures. The result is a vibrant job market where remote work is common but on‑site teams thrive in collaborative spaces across Uptown and Southside neighborhoods.
Tech roles in Birmingham span software engineering, data analytics, cybersecurity, and embedded systems. Manufacturing firms like Jabil and GE Healthcare need firmware developers and robotics specialists; fintech players such as Black Knight and local fintech startups seek full‑stack engineers and product managers. Healthcare IT giants like Cerner and Epic Systems also have a presence, hiring clinical informaticists and system integrators. The diversity of sectors means you can find a niche that matches your skills, from AI‑driven medical devices to autonomous vehicle software.
The cost of living in Birmingham is roughly 20% lower than the national average, making salaries stretch further. However, with a growing tech payroll, many companies offer competitive compensation packages. Transparent salary data lets you compare offers from Jabil ($95k–$130k) to a startup ($70k–$110k) and negotiate confidently. Knowing the benchmarks for roles like a data scientist ($85k–$120k) or a firmware engineer ($90k–$140k) helps you decide if a position fits your budget and career goals.
